摘要
We present History in Motion (HiM), an interactive visualization tool that enables CAD designers to interactively explore the design history of 3D CAD models. In contrast to manually exploring the modeling history of a CAD project, HiM finds relevant modeling features for geometry elements selected by the designer. We contribute a novel 3D interactive animation that visualizes how the modeling features interact, and are used on top of the CAD model, to realize the geometry. A control panel allows for a deeper exploration of the modeling features, with shortcuts for making modifications.
